/[pcre]/code/trunk/pcre_jit_test.c
ViewVC logotype

Diff of /code/trunk/pcre_jit_test.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 1426 by zherczeg, Sun Dec 22 20:47:08 2013 UTC revision 1427 by zherczeg, Wed Jan 1 15:15:09 2014 UTC
# Line 75  POSSIBILITY OF SUCH DAMAGE. Line 75  POSSIBILITY OF SUCH DAMAGE.
75        \xe1\xbf\xb8 = 0x1ff8 = 8184        \xe1\xbf\xb8 = 0x1ff8 = 8184
76     \xf0\x90\x90\x80 = 0x10400 = 66560     \xf0\x90\x90\x80 = 0x10400 = 66560
77        \xf0\x90\x90\xa8 = 0x10428 = 66600        \xf0\x90\x90\xa8 = 0x10428 = 66600
78       \xc7\x84 = 0x1c4 = 452
79         \xc7\x85 = 0x1c5 = 453
80         \xc7\x86 = 0x1c6 = 454
81    
82   Mark property:   Mark property:
83     \xcc\x8d = 0x30d = 781     \xcc\x8d = 0x30d = 781
84   Special:   Special:
85       \xc2\x80 = 0x80 = 128 (lowest 2 byte character)
86     \xdf\xbf = 0x7ff = 2047 (highest 2 byte character)     \xdf\xbf = 0x7ff = 2047 (highest 2 byte character)
87     \xe0\xa0\x80 = 0x800 = 2048 (lowest 2 byte character)     \xe0\xa0\x80 = 0x800 = 2048 (lowest 2 byte character)
88     \xef\xbf\xbf = 0xffff = 65535 (highest 3 byte character)     \xef\xbf\xbf = 0xffff = 65535 (highest 3 byte character)
# Line 332  static struct regression_test_case regre Line 337  static struct regression_test_case regre
337          { MUA, 0, "x[^bcdl]+", "xlxbxaekmd" },          { MUA, 0, "x[^bcdl]+", "xlxbxaekmd" },
338          { MUA, 0, "x[^bcdghi]+", "xbxdxgxaefji" },          { MUA, 0, "x[^bcdghi]+", "xbxdxgxaefji" },
339          { MUA, 0, "x[B-Fb-f]+", "xaxAxgxbfBFG" },          { MUA, 0, "x[B-Fb-f]+", "xaxAxgxbfBFG" },
340            { CMUA, 0, "\\x{e9}+", "#\xf0\x90\x90\xa8\xc3\xa8\xc3\xa9\xc3\x89\xc3\x88" },
341            { CMUA, 0, "[^\\x{e9}]+", "\xc3\xa9#\xf0\x90\x90\xa8\xc3\xa8\xc3\x88\xc3\x89" },
342            { MUA, 0, "[\\x02\\x7e]+", "\xc3\x81\xe1\xbf\xb8\xf0\x90\x90\xa8\x01\x02\x7e\x7f" },
343            { MUA, 0, "[^\\x02\\x7e]+", "\x02\xc3\x81\xe1\xbf\xb8\xf0\x90\x90\xa8\x01\x7f\x7e" },
344            { MUA, 0, "[\\x{81}-\\x{7fe}]+", "#\xe1\xbf\xb8\xf0\x90\x90\xa8\xc2\x80\xc2\x81\xdf\xbe\xdf\xbf" },
345            { MUA, 0, "[^\\x{81}-\\x{7fe}]+", "\xc2\x81#\xe1\xbf\xb8\xf0\x90\x90\xa8\xc2\x80\xdf\xbf\xdf\xbe" },
346            { MUA, 0, "[\\x{801}-\\x{fffe}]+", "#\xc3\xa9\xf0\x90\x90\x80\xe0\xa0\x80\xe0\xa0\x81\xef\xbf\xbe\xef\xbf\xbf" },
347            { MUA, 0, "[^\\x{801}-\\x{fffe}]+", "\xe0\xa0\x81#\xc3\xa9\xf0\x90\x90\x80\xe0\xa0\x80\xef\xbf\xbf\xef\xbf\xbe" },
348            { MUA, 0, "[\\x{10001}-\\x{10fffe}]+", "#\xc3\xa9\xe2\xb1\xa5\xf0\x90\x80\x80\xf0\x90\x80\x81\xf4\x8f\xbf\xbe\xf4\x8f\xbf\xbf" },
349            { MUA, 0, "[^\\x{10001}-\\x{10fffe}]+", "\xf0\x90\x80\x81#\xc3\xa9\xe2\xb1\xa5\xf0\x90\x80\x80\xf4\x8f\xbf\xbf\xf4\x8f\xbf\xbe" },
350    
351          /* Unicode properties. */          /* Unicode properties. */
352          { MUAP, 0, "[1-5\xc3\xa9\\w]", "\xc3\xa1_" },          { MUAP, 0, "[1-5\xc3\xa9\\w]", "\xc3\xa1_" },

Legend:
Removed from v.1426  
changed lines
  Added in v.1427

  ViewVC Help
Powered by ViewVC 1.1.5